A repacked DPK file currently crashes on real hardware. No more progress can be made until this is fixed.
This seems to be false now. My current theory is that altering the PCK files within the DPK actually causes the crash. This was tested altering JOB_NORMAL.pck, replacing the fighter with Firion from FF2 PSP. This always crashed when getting into a battle with a Fighter in the party. It seems something with the PCK files isn't playing around properly, or the files aren't being read properly.

In other news, the CTRPluginFramework will always crash the game when attempting to Display Loaded Files, Write Loaded Files or a log, or view the memory values, always ending with an Arm11 crash, so no live file viewing to see what textbox is what. Damn shame.

This game uses an odd system of placing Characters (Letters or Japanese Characters) onto a CTPK file, then reading the positional data via the FIF File. The FIF then tells the MSG file where the characters are, to then display the message via the MSG file. Once some sorta editor is made for this process, we just need a script dump of PSP FF1, since they are identical, and to experiement and see what dialogue is what.
